FAQ: User Guide
A Certificate of Analysis (COA) is an official document issued by a manufacturer or third-party laboratory that confirms a product has been tested and meets specified standards. For Tongkat Ali supplements, it typically includes information on purity, potency, composition, and safety, such as levels of active ingredients, contaminants (like heavy metals or microbes), and compliance with regulatory benchmarks.
COAs are commonly used for dietary supplements, pharmaceuticals, food, and chemical products to verify quality and batch consistency. For consumers and regulators, the COA serves as proof of transparency, quality assurance, and product integrity.
A Certificate of Analysis (COA) is a vital document for consumers purchasing Tongkat Ali supplements, as it verifies the product's authenticity, safety, and efficacy. It is issued by the manufacturer or a third-party lab and offers detailed information on the supplement's composition and quality.
Firstly, a COA confirms the presence and concentration of active compounds, especially eurycomanone, which is the key bioactive ingredient in Tongkat Ali responsible for its health benefits. This ensures that the supplement delivers the potency claimed on the label.
Secondly, the COA ensures the purity and safety of the product by testing for harmful contaminants such as heavy metals (lead, arsenic), microbial growth, and pesticides, which are risks associated with herbal roots grown in tropical environments.
Thirdly, a COA helps verify the authenticity of the Tongkat Ali, confirming that it is not adulterated with cheaper fillers or synthetic ingredients.
Lastly, brands that provide a COA demonstrate transparency and accountability, increasing consumer trust. It is often a strong indicator that the supplement is clinically tested, standardized, and manufactured under quality controls.
In short, asking for a COA helps consumers make informed choices and ensures they are purchasing a safe, potent, and trustworthy Tongkat Ali supplement.

A Certificate of Analysis (COA) is a strong indicator of Tongkat Ali potency, but it does not fully guarantee it in all cases. A COA typically shows the levels of key active ingredients—such as eurycomanone in Tongkat Ali—based on lab testing at the time of production. This gives consumers a strong indication of potency at that specific batch or point in time. However, it does not guarantee the same level of potency over time unless supported by proper handling, storage, temperature and humidity and shelf-life data.
